For the unversed, Google Analytics is a powerhouse tool from Google that tracks and analyzes a website’s performance; the latest version being GA4, launched in 2020. What Google Analytics basically does is dish out data on parameters like page views, bounce rates, user journeys, etc. With the help of this data, brands can tweak their websites so that they are able to draw a bigger audience and increase conversions in the process. That said, making sense of such huge amounts of data and turning them into actionable insights isn’t everyone’s cup of tea. It requires specialized help from experts who turn GA data into actionable insights for a living. Enter Google Analytics experts!
Time to wake you up with some crucial statistics worth noting in 2025. Here goes:
- As of January 2025, 37.9 million websites globally use Google Analytics (GA), with 14.2 million on its latest version, Google Analytics 4—over 55% of all tracked sites. (Source: Narrative.bi)
- Small businesses—those with under 50 employees—account for 71% of GA users, up from 68% in 2024. (Source: Analyzify.com)
- Retail leads GA usage with 544,962 sites as of early 2025, grabbing a 5% share of the market. (Source: Analyzify.com)
- A 2025 Social Shepherd survey found 62% of marketers boosted conversions by at least 15% last year thanks to GA4 insights. That’s Return on Investment (ROI) you can feel in your wallet.

Dodging Privacy Pitfalls
Privacy’s no joke in 2025. The General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A), and India’s Digital Personal Data Protection Act (DPDP) are clamping down heavily on flouters. GA4’s Consent Settings Hub helps, but screw it up and you’re facing fines or a PR mess. An expert knows the drill, setting up consent signals and steering clear of European Economic Area (EEA) data traps (23% of GA4 users are U.S.-based, but Europe’s hawk-eyed). Your Google Analytics expert keeps you legal so your analytics don’t bite back.
